Hello… Today I created a quick and simple page using two stencils from The Crafters Workshop. I used the stencils in two ways. The first was using texture paste and the second was using a pen to doodle the image design.
So lets take a wee lookie at how I created this fabulous page!
Stencils used:
– 12×12 Doodling template believe script
– 6×6 Doodling template mini patterns
Step 1: Grab the 12×12 believe script stencil and place on background paper, then swipe some texture paste over the stencil. Remove stencil.
Step 2: Allow the paste to dry. Once dry using watercolors inks brush and randomly splash inks all over. Remove excess and allow to dry.
Step 3: Copy and paste or save my hand drawn doodle feathers to your computer and print out. Step 4: Grab your watercolor paints and color each feather.
Step 5: Once you have colored each feather grab the 6×6 mini pattern stencil and place over the feathers and doodle trace a pattern on to each feather.
Step 6: Cut each feather out and add machine stitching for added texture.Now all you have to do is put your page together. Have fun creating this week!
